A Day in Frognerparken
The Norwgian company Hydro yesterday celebrated their 100 years annoversary with a free concert in the beautiful Frognerparken here in Oslo.
The event started with «The Lord of the Rings Symphony», played by Kringkastingsorkesteret, a bigger part of Sølvguttene, Oslo Bach Kor, Ensemble 96, Annbjørg Lien and Sissel Kyrkjebø.

This was a great picknik event. We brought with us food and fruit, and enjoyed ourselves in beautiful sunshine, but just as the movie and the music went darker, the weather followed. In the darkest part of the symphony, we got a heavy rain fall and had to seek cover under the big trees in the park. Not exactly easy when there were about 50.000 people in the park …
We came back to the park later, in the evening, to listen to the last concert. It ws the first time that saw A-HA preform live. They have always been one of my favourite bands. And it was really enjoyable. They played all their major hits and a new song from their coming album.

I have never seen that many people in the park, and was quite surprised when I this morning read that a 120.000 people saw the concert. Amazing !!! The streets of Oslo must have been completly deserted.
